A <a href=\"https:\/\/kadence.swforming.com\/tr\/urun\/keel-steel-roll-forming-machine\/\" target=\"_blank\" rel=\"noreferrer noopener\">hafif salma rulo \u015fekillendirme makinesi<\/a> hafif omurga ve k\u00fc\u00e7\u00fck \u015fekilli \u00e7eliklerin haddelenmesi i\u00e7in \u00f6zel olarak tasarlanm\u0131\u015ft\u0131r. A\u011f\u0131r omurga ve b\u00fcy\u00fck yap\u0131sal rulo \u015fekillendirme makineleri ile kar\u015f\u0131la\u015ft\u0131r\u0131ld\u0131\u011f\u0131nda, hafif omurga rulo \u015fekillendirme makineleri boyut olarak daha kompaktt\u0131r ve nispeten daha d\u00fc\u015f\u00fck rulo \u015fekillendirme g\u00fcc\u00fcne sahiptir.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Hafif omurga genellikle a\u011f y\u00fcksekli\u011fi 180 mm'nin alt\u0131nda olan omurga veya kiri\u015fleri ifade eder. A\u011f kal\u0131nl\u0131\u011f\u0131 tipik olarak 1,5 mm ila 3 mm aras\u0131ndad\u0131r. Hafif omurga rulo \u015fekillendirme makinesi, bu t\u00fcr hafif omurgalar\u0131 ve k\u00fc\u00e7\u00fck yap\u0131sal par\u00e7alar\u0131 \u015fekillendirmek i\u00e7in idealdir.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Light Keel nedir?<\/h3>\n\n\n\n<p class=\"wp-block-paragraph\">Hafif omurga, C \u015feklinde veya U \u015feklinde bir kesite sahip olan bir t\u00fcr metalik yap\u0131sal kiri\u015ftir. \u0130nce bir a\u011f ile birbirine ba\u011flanan iki flan\u015ftan olu\u015fur. Hafif omurgalar, destek ve sertlik sa\u011flamak i\u00e7in duvarlarda, zeminlerde ve \u00e7at\u0131larda hafif \u00e7elik konstr\u00fcksiyonda yayg\u0131n olarak kullan\u0131l\u0131r.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Hafif salman\u0131n flan\u015f geni\u015fli\u011fi tipik olarak 80 mm'den azd\u0131r. Hafif omurga eleman\u0131 i\u00e7in a\u011f y\u00fcksekli\u011fi veya derinli\u011fi 50 mm ila 180 mm aras\u0131nda de\u011fi\u015fir. Malzeme kal\u0131nl\u0131\u011f\u0131 hafiftir, genellikle 1,5 mm ila 3 mm aras\u0131ndad\u0131r. Hafif omurga \u00fcretiminde kullan\u0131lan pop\u00fcler malzemeler aras\u0131nda galvanizli \u00e7elik, so\u011fuk haddelenmi\u015f \u00e7elik ve paslanmaz \u00e7elik yer al\u0131r.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Hafif omurgalar, geleneksel s\u0131cak haddelenmi\u015f I-kiri\u015flerden daha hafiftir. Ancak hafif omurgalar\u0131n verimli kesit \u015fekli ve y\u00fcksek mukavemet\/a\u011f\u0131rl\u0131k oran\u0131, daha uzun mesafelere yay\u0131lmalar\u0131na ve makul y\u00fck ta\u015f\u0131malar\u0131na olanak tan\u0131r. Her bir merdane, farkl\u0131 merdane istasyonlar\u0131ndan s\u0131rayla ge\u00e7erken malzemeye kademeli olarak b\u00fckme uygular.<\/p>\n\n\n<div class=\"wp-block-image\">\n<figure class=\"aligncenter size-full\"><img fetchpriority=\"high\" decoding=\"async\" width=\"750\" height=\"979\" src=\"https:\/\/kadence.swforming.com\/wp-content\/uploads\/2023\/09\/Ha217113a4ec94b14954157d31d72a063N.jpg\" alt=\"hafif salma rulo \u015fekillendirme makinesi\" class=\"wp-image-4014\" title=\"\" srcset=\"https:\/\/kadence.swforming.com\/wp-content\/uploads\/2023\/09\/Ha217113a4ec94b14954157d31d72a063N.jpg 750w, https:\/\/kadence.swforming.com\/wp-content\/uploads\/2023\/09\/Ha217113a4ec94b14954157d31d72a063N-600x783.jpg 600w, https:\/\/kadence.swforming.com\/wp-content\/uploads\/2023\/09\/Ha217113a4ec94b14954157d31d72a063N-230x300.jpg 230w, https:\/\/kadence.swforming.com\/wp-content\/uploads\/2023\/09\/Ha217113a4ec94b14954157d31d72a063N-9x12.jpg 9w\" sizes=\"(max-width: 750px) 100vw, 750px\" \/><\/figure>\n<\/div>\n\n\n<h3 class=\"wp-block-heading\">Rulo \u015eekillendirme S\u00fcreci<\/h3>\n\n\n\n<p class=\"wp-block-paragraph\">Hafif omurga rulo \u015fekillendirme i\u015flemi \u00fc\u00e7 ana ad\u0131mdan olu\u015fur:<\/p>\n\n\n\n<ol class=\"wp-block-list\">\n<li><strong>Besleme<\/strong>&nbsp;- Sar\u0131lm\u0131\u015f sac, metal \u015feridi rulo \u015fekillendirme makinesine besleyen bir a\u00e7\u0131c\u0131 \u00fczerine yerle\u015ftirilir.<\/li>\n\n\n\n<li><strong>Rulo \u015fekillendirme<\/strong>&nbsp;- Sac, kademeli olarak omurga \u015feklini olu\u015fturmak i\u00e7in ard\u0131\u015f\u0131k silindir istasyonlar\u0131ndan ge\u00e7er.<\/li>\n\n\n\n<li><strong>Kesme<\/strong>&nbsp;- Profil elde edildikten sonra, s\u00fcrekli olarak \u015fekillendirilen omurga d\u00f6ner makaslarla istenen uzunluklarda kesilir.<\/li>\n<\/ol>\n\n\n\n<p class=\"wp-block-paragraph\">Rulo \u015fekillendirme i\u015flemi iki t\u00fcr metal deformasyonunu i\u00e7erir - b\u00fckme ve d\u00fczle\u015ftirme. Sac metal, sonunda omurga profilini olu\u015fturmak i\u00e7in farkl\u0131 silindir istasyonlar\u0131ndan ge\u00e7erken s\u0131ral\u0131 b\u00fckme ve d\u00fczle\u015ftirmeye tabi tutulur.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Silindir \u0130stasyonlar\u0131<\/h3>\n\n\n\n<p class=\"wp-block-paragraph\">Hafif salma makinesinin ana \u00e7al\u0131\u015fma par\u00e7alar\u0131 silindir istasyonlar\u0131d\u0131r. Her bir silindir istasyonu, birbirine kapal\u0131 olarak konumland\u0131r\u0131lm\u0131\u015f bir \u00fcst silindir ve bir alt silindirden olu\u015fur. Silindirler aras\u0131ndaki bo\u015fluk, metal levhan\u0131n kal\u0131nl\u0131\u011f\u0131ndan biraz daha fazla tutulur.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">\u015eerit, d\u00f6nen \u00fcst ve alt silindir \u00e7ifti aras\u0131ndan ge\u00e7erken kademeli olarak b\u00fck\u00fcl\u00fcr. Bu t\u00fcr birden fazla silindir istasyonundan s\u0131rayla ge\u00e7erek, omurga profilinin tamam\u0131 ad\u0131m ad\u0131m olu\u015fturulur.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Silindirler, sac\u0131 istenen \u015fekle b\u00fckmek i\u00e7in \u00e7evrelerinde i\u015flenmi\u015f oluklara veya konturlara sahiptir. Silindirler, metal \u015fekillendirme kuvvetlerine dayanmak i\u00e7in y\u00fcksek tolerans ve sertlikte hassas bir \u015fekilde i\u015flenmelidir.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">Hafif Salma Rulo \u015eekillendirme Makinesi Bile\u015fenleri<\/h2>\n\n\n\n<p class=\"wp-block-paragraph\">Hafif omurga rulo \u015fekillendirme makinesi, istenen hafif omurga b\u00f6l\u00fcmlerini s\u00fcrekli olarak olu\u015fturmak i\u00e7in birlikte \u00e7al\u0131\u015fan birka\u00e7 mod\u00fcler bile\u015fen ve b\u00f6l\u00fcmden olu\u015fur.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Besleme B\u00f6l\u00fcm\u00fc<\/h3>\n\n\n\n<p class=\"wp-block-paragraph\">Bu, sac bobininin bir a\u00e7\u0131c\u0131ya monte edildi\u011fi ve kademeli olarak rulo \u015fekillendirme b\u00f6l\u00fcm\u00fcne b\u0131rak\u0131ld\u0131\u011f\u0131 ba\u015flang\u0131\u00e7 b\u00f6l\u00fcm\u00fcd\u00fcr. \u015eunlardan olu\u015fur:<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ong>Decoiler<\/strong>&nbsp;- Sac bobinini tutar ve sac\u0131 a\u00e7mak i\u00e7in d\u00f6ner.
